singer claimed Knight stalked him at first but things escalated in April when he started threatening him and members of his staff on social media, according to court documents.reports. John’s 91-year-old father, Richard, is Jewish.

In the documents, the American singer-songwriter revealed that the threatening messages left him fearing for his life and in constant emotional distress, which led the judge to rule in his favour.A hearing will be held in August to decide if the restraining order should be made permanent.
